其中,timestamp_column是要转换的timestamp类型的列名,format_string是要转换成的字符串格式。 例如,将timestamp_column转换为格式为YYYY-MM-DD HH:MI:SS的字符串,可以使用以下语句: SELECT DATE_FORMAT(timestamp_column, '%Y-%m-%d %H:%i:%s') FROM table_name; 复制代码 注意,在format_string中,各个日期和...
使用UNIX_TIMESTAMP函数可以将日期转换为时间戳。该函数接受一个日期字符串作为参数,并返回一个整数表示的时间戳。下面是一个示例: SELECT UNIX_TIMESTAMP('2021-02-01 00:00:00') AS timestamp; 1. 执行以上代码,将返回结果为1612165200,即日期’2021-02-01 00:00:00’对应的时间戳。 3. 在查询中使用时间...
1. FROM_UNIXTIME FROM_UNIXTIME函数接受一个时间戳作为参数,并返回一个日期和时间的字符串。它的语法如下: FROM_UNIXTIME(timestamp) 1. 其中,timestamp是一个表示时间戳的整数。 这个函数可以将时间戳转换为默认的日期和时间格式,例如YYYY-MM-DD HH:MI:SS。 以下是一个示例,演示如何使用FROM_UNIXTIME函数将...
其中,timestamp_column是时间戳所在的列名,table_name是表名。例如,假设有一个名为orders的表,其中...
在数据库的使用中,经常需要按指定日期来查询记录,以便于统计,而在数据库中,有很多存储的是时间戳,也有的直接存日期,查询的时候可能不是那么好弄。 mysql提供了两个函数: from_unixtime(time_stamp)->将时间戳转换为日期 unix_timestamp(date)-> 将指定的日期或者日期字符串转换为时间戳 ...
selectfrom_unixtime(unix_timestamp(up_time),'%Y-%m-%d %H:%i:%s')asup_time from timestamp_string_change 注:方法2时,需要先用unix_timestamp()方法将数据转换成时间戳格式,再用from_unixtime()方法将时间戳转换成自定义格式时间字符串。直接用from_unixtime()方法转换出来的数据NULL。
第一种情况:日期转字符串 1、函数:date_format(date, format) selectdate_format(now(),'%Y-%m-%d %H:%i:%S'); 第二种情况:日期转时间戳 1、函数:unix_timestamp(data) selectunix_timestamp(now()); 第三种情况:字符串转日期 1、函数:str_to_date(str,format);注:format格式必须和str的格式相同,否...
from_unixtime(time_stamp)->将时间戳转换为日期unix_timestamp(date)->将指定的日期或者日期字符串转换为时间戳 [plain]selectfrom_unixtime(1382544000);+---+|from_unixtime(1382544000)|+---+|2013-10-2400:00:00|+---+如:unix_timestamp(date)[plain]selectunix_timestamp(date('2013-10-24'));+...
MySQL目前不支持列的Default 为函数的形式,如达到你某列的默认值为当前更新日期与时间的功能,你可以使用TIMESTAMP列类型,下面就详细说明TIMESTAMP列类型 二、TIMESTAMP列类型 TIMESTAMP值可以从1970的某时的开始一直到2037年,精度为一秒,其值作为数字显示。TIMESTAMP值显示尺寸的格式如下表所示::“完整”TIMESTAMP...